Hello,

I have a question about overriding sensor sensitivity in dbbuild files.
It is easier for me to explain it with an example.

For station GAC we use file cmg3esp_60sec.

time 2011-11-25 13:49:00
sta     GAC   45.7033  -75.4783    0.0620 GLEN ALMOND, QC
datalogger taurus_inf_G00 dCN0046
sensor cmg3esp_60sec  0.00 T34611
   samplerate  100sps
add

In file data/responses/cmg3esp_60sec the default gain value is 2000/v/m/sec (the file is copied below).
For GAC.HHZ it is 1500.

How can we override this value (to be 1500) in dbbuild files? What keyword/command do we add?

time 2011-11-25 13:49:00
sta     GAC   45.7033  -75.4783    0.0620 GLEN ALMOND, QC
datalogger taurus_inf_G00 dCN0046
sensor cmg3esp_60sec  0.00 T34611
   samplerate  100sps
   command/keyword?     1500
add


>From the dbbuild_batch man page:
axis label hang vang [sens [lead [pgain [pstage]]]]
Should I use axis?
It will be helpful to give us an example.
